🌞 Signs of Too Much or Too Little Sunlight for Black Garlic

Recognizing the signs of improper sunlight exposure is crucial for your black garlic's health. If you notice yellowing leaves, crispy edges, or wilting, your plant may be getting too much sunlight.

Conversely, if your black garlic exhibits leggy growth, pale leaves, or slow development, it likely needs more light. Pay attention to these indicators to keep your plant thriving.

β˜€οΈ How to Provide Optimal Sunlight Conditions

To ensure your black garlic receives the right amount of sunlight, rotate pots regularly. This simple action promotes even light exposure, preventing one side from becoming too stressed.

If the sunlight is too harsh, consider using sheer curtains. They can diffuse the light, creating a gentler environment for your plant without blocking it entirely.
